1. Enhanced Energy Efficiency
Evaporative cooling systems utilize water evaporation to lower air temperature, which requires significantly less energy than traditional air conditioning systems. This reliance on natural processes allows businesses to reduce their energy consumption dramatically. In fact, evaporative coolers can operate using up to 90% less energy compared to conventional refrigerant-based cooling systems, leading to lower utility bills and reduced greenhouse gas emissions.
2. Improved Indoor Air Quality
Unlike traditional air conditioning units that recirculate indoor air, evaporative cooling introduces fresh air into commercial spaces. This continuous influx of outdoor air helps dilute indoor pollutants and allergens, leading to improved indoor air quality. As businesses prioritize creating a healthier work environment, evaporative coolers can contribute to greater employee well-being and productivity.

4. Cost-Effective Maintenance
Another benefit of evaporative cooling systems lies in their low maintenance requirements. With fewer moving parts than traditional air conditioning units, evaporative coolers are less prone to breakdowns and generally require less frequent repairs. This not only saves time but also reduces maintenance costs for businesses in the long run. Regular cleaning and occasional pad replacements are typically all that's needed to keep these systems running efficiently.
5. Water Conservation Measures
Modern evaporative cooling systems are designed to use water efficiently. Many models come equipped with features that minimize water waste, such as recirculation systems that use the same water repeatedly rather than draining it. Furthermore, using locally sourced water reduces the environmental impact associated with transporting water over long distances, thus supporting sustainable practices.
